Output 84dd326fbbdc4171ec02b2c5913fdf9765017bb30f2e06bf6bde28d8ef4c1d86:1

value
1045116
script pubkey
OP_0 OP_PUSHBYTES_20 514a3d96ecf47f36ce0e2478b83dcc255ee90fa7
address
bc1q299rm9hv73lndnswy3uts0wvy40wjra8zadeke
transaction
84dd326fbbdc4171ec02b2c5913fdf9765017bb30f2e06bf6bde28d8ef4c1d86
confirmations
229294
spent
true